Frequently asked questions

How do you calculate V-belt length?
L = 2C + 1.57(D + d) + (D − d)² ÷ (4C), where C is center distance and D and d are the sheave pitch diameters.
How tight should a compressor belt be?
Deflect the belt 1/64 in for every inch of span at the manufacturer's specified force — roughly 1/4 in of deflection on a 16 in span.
Why do belts wear out fast?
Misaligned sheaves, over- or under-tensioning, worn sheave grooves, and mixing old and new belts in a set are the usual causes.
